U.S. ban sought on cell phone use while driving

U.S. ban sought on cell phone use while driving | Reuters
U.S. TransportationSecretary Ray LaHood called on Thursday for a federal law to bantalking on a cell phone or texting while driving any type ofvehicle on any road in the country.
Tough federal legislation is the only way to deal with whathe called a "national epidemic," he said at a distracted-drivingsummit in San Antonio, Texas
